Brief description
Halter-neck top, knitted jersey with lurex, Biba, worn by Danuta Laughton, Biba, 1972-3
Physical description
A halter-neck top made from synthetic fibre black jersey machine knit with copper lurex thread with a shadow diamond pattern. The high neck fastens around the back of the neck with narrow long ties of the same material. The waistband extends into long ties with diagonally cut ends.
